Prediction of SNOs between NOAA-21 and PACE Satellite Orbit:

Table of predicted SNOs for the next 14.0 days since TLE Epoch: 10/3/2025
Index Date (NOAA-21) Time (NOAA-21) Lat,Lon (NOAA-21) SZA (NOAA-21 ) Date (PACE) Time (PACE) Lat,Lon (PACE) SZA (PACE ) Distance(km) Time Diff (sec)
1 10/05/2025 06:49:03 -79.88,-139.88 93.52 10/05/2025 06:48:52 -79.89,-140.04 93.50 3.19 11
2 10/07/2025 11:15:30 -79.99, 152.40 92.50 10/07/2025 11:15:45 -79.98, 152.52 92.53 2.63 15
3 10/09/2025 15:41:53 -79.99, 85.80 91.69 10/09/2025 15:42:35 -80.00, 85.64 91.68 3.10 42
4 10/09/2025 16:32:33 79.82,-105.21 88.02 10/09/2025 16:31:40 79.83,-105.34 88.06 2.63 53
5 10/11/2025 20:08:18 -80.06, 18.54 90.76 10/11/2025 20:09:25 -80.06, 18.49 90.79 0.92 67
6 10/11/2025 20:58:58 79.89,-172.46 88.95 10/11/2025 20:58:30 79.89,-172.49 88.96 0.42 28
7 10/14/2025 01:25:21 79.91, 120.81 89.77 10/14/2025 01:25:18 79.91, 120.65 89.80 3.08 3
8 10/16/2025 05:51:47 80.01, 53.12 90.76 10/16/2025 05:52:07 80.00, 53.23 90.73 2.33 20
